The spate of buyouts targeting logistics companies on SGX has continued with the latest target - Cogent Holdings. Cogent received a buyout offer from COSCO shipping, another company listed on SGX. Interested investors can read more about the buyout offer here. Investors would normally thank their lucky stars upon buyout offers as these offers often represent a significant premium over the target company's most recent share price. Unfortunately, I cannot say the same for myself as Cogent's offer packs only a miserly premium. A comparison with other logistics buyout offer this year illustrates the point. Cogent's offer is by far the smallest premium over the firms' 1 month volume-weighted average price (VWAP): This is a double whammy as Cogent has consistently provided the best returns among these 4 logistics companies being bought out: While the motivations of COSCO shipping are clear, I struggle to comprehend the Tan family's decision ......
